Missisquoi National Wildlife Refuge is located in Swanton, Vermont, near the coordinates 44.95816, -73.16613. This refuge offers paddling opportunities in the United States and serves as a destination for those interested in exploring natural wetland areas.

The refuge features a play spot suitable for paddle sports enthusiasts. This designation indicates an area where paddlers can engage in recreational water activities within the protected wildlife refuge boundaries. The location provides access to waterways typical of the Missisquoi Bay region, which is part of Lake Champlain's ecosystem.

Visitors to this refuge can expect to experience the natural landscape of northern Vermont while engaging in paddle sports. The presence of a designated play spot makes it accessible for various skill levels of paddlers seeking recreational opportunities in a wildlife refuge setting.
